Technical Specifications
General
Device Interfaces
- 802.11ac/n/g/b/a wireless LAN
- WPS button
- Reset button
LEDs
- Status/WPS
Standards
- IEEE 802.11ac (draft)
- IEEE 802.11n
- IEEE 802.11g
- IEEE 802.11b
- IEEE 802.11a
Antennas
- Two internal antennas
Plug Type
- Region dependent
Functionality
Wireless Security
- Wi-Fi Protected Access (WPA/WPA2)
- WEP 64/128-bit encryption
- WPS (PBC)
Advanced Features
- D-Link One-Touch Extender Setup
Device Management
- Supports QRS Mobile app for iPhone, iPad, iPod Touch, and Android mobile devices
- Web UI
Physical
Dimensions
- 92 x 58 x 34.2 mm (3.62 x 2.28 x 1.35 inches)
Weight
- 104 grams (3.67 ounces)
Power
- Input: 110 to 240 V AC, 50/60 Hz
Temperature
- Operating: 0 to 40 °C (32 to 104 °F)
- Storage: -20 to 65 °C (-4 to 149 °F)
Humidity
- Operating: 10% to 90% non-condensing
- Storage: 5% to 95% non-condensing
Certifications
- FCC
- IC
- CE
- C-Tick
- EMI/EMC
- UL
- Wi-Fi Certified
1. Maximum wireless signal rate derived from IEEE Standard 802.11ac (draft), and 802.11n specifications. Actual data throughput will vary. Network conditions and environmental factors, including volume of network traffic, building materials and construction, and network overhead, lower actual data throughput rate. Environmental factors can adversely affect wireless signal range. Combined wireless speeds of up to 750 Mbps achieved when extending 802.11ac wireless networks.
